The 16 campgrounds in Olympic National Park offer a wide range of backdrops, from veiled rain forest to lake views and sites just a short walk from the pounding Pacific.
Within those campgrounds you have 910 sites to pick from, so odds are fairly good that you'll be able to find a place to pitch your tent or park your RV. If you're driving an RV, just choose wisely, as some campgrounds can't handle rigs more than 21 feet long, and in some areas park officials recommend RVs not try to negotiate the roads to the campground.
Just one campground -- Kalaloch -- takes reservations between mid-June and early September. You can request your reservation at www.recreation.gov . All other campgrounds are first-come, first-served.
| Campground | Status | Season | Fee | No. Sites | Facilities | Comments |
| Altair |
Closed
| Late May through October 25th. | $12 | 30 | Running water | In wooded area along Elwha River; some riverside sites; 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| Deer Park | Closed | Mid June through mid fall. | $10 | 14 | Pit toilets, no water | Tents only. Near treeline, but among groves of subalpine firs; elevation 5,400'. Access road is winding, gravel, not suitable for RVs or trailers. |
| Dosewallips | Open | Walk in only. | -- | -- | Pit toilets, no water | Dosewallips Road is washed out & closed 5.5 miles from campground. |
| Elwha |
Open
| Year round; primitive in winter. | $12 | 40 | Running water in summer, pit toilets and no water in winter | In wooded area in Elwha Valley; 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| Fairholme | Closed | April through mid fall. | $12 | 88 | Running water | At west end of Lake Crescent. Fairholme General Store, boat launch nearby; 21' recommended RV length |
| Graves Creek | Open | Year round; primitive in winter. | $12 | 30 | Running water in summer, pit toilets & no water in winter. | Along Graves Creek, in temperate rain forest; 21' recommended RV length |
| Heart O'the Hills |
Open
| Year round, but may be walk-in only when snow falls. | $12 | 105 | Running water | In old growth forest. Closest campground to Hurricane Ridge. Campfire programs in summer. 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| Hoh | Open | Year round. | $12 | 88 | Running water all year. | In old growth temperate rainforest along Hoh River. Campfire programs in summer. 21' recommended RV length. |
| Kalaloch | Open | Year round. | $14 to $18 | 170 | Running water all year. | ONLINE RESERVATIONS accepted for camping between June 15 - Sept. 5, 2011. (Reservations can be made no more than 6 months in advance beginning December 15, 2010.) First come, first serve remainder of year. On bluff overlooking Pacific, some view sites. Campfire programs in summer. 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| Mora | Open | Year round. | $12 | 94 | Running water all year. | Among trees two miles from Rialto Beach and Pacific Ocean. Some sites have views of Quillayute River. 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| North Fork | Open | Year round, may close in winter. Primitive. | $10 | 9 | Pit toilet, no water. | NOT recommended for large RVs & trailers. In temperate rainforest, elevation 520'. |
| Ozette | Open | Year round; may close in winter. | $12 | 15 | Running water in summer, pit toilet in winter. | Next to Lake Ozette, views of lake. 21' recommended RV length. |
| Queets | Open | Year round. Primitive. | $10 | 20 | Pit toilet, no water. | Queets Road reroute now open. RVs/trailers not recommended. |
| Sol Duc | Closed during road repair.
| Year round; primitive in winter. | $14 | 82 | Running water in summer, pit toilets & no water in winter. | Old-growth forest along Sol Duc River; some riverside sites. 21' recommended RV length (some for upto 35'). |
| South Beach | Closed | Memorial Day weekend through mid September. | $10 | 50 | Running water. Flush toilets not wheelchair accessible. | Open field, little shade or privacy. Short walk to Pacific Ocean beach. 21' recommended RV length (some for up to 35'). |
| Staircase | Open | Year round; primitive from October 26 through | $12 | 47 | Running water in summer, pit toilets & no water in winter. Flush toilets are not accessible. | In old growth forest, along Skokomish River. Some riverside sites. 21' recommended RV lengths (some for up to 35'). |
